Understanding .NET 6
Before we dive into the download process, let's take a moment to understand what .NET 6 is and why it's such a significant release. .NET 6 is the latest long-term support (LTS) release, meaning it will be supported for three years. This makes it a stable and reliable choice for building production applications. It unifies the .NET platform, bringing together .NET Framework, .NET Core, and Mono into a single platform that can be used to build a variety of applications, including web, desktop, mobile, and cloud applications. This unification simplifies the development process and allows developers to share code across different platforms more easily. One of the key highlights of .NET 6 is its performance improvements. Microsoft has made significant strides in optimizing the runtime and libraries, resulting in faster application startup times, reduced memory consumption, and improved overall performance. This makes .NET 6 an excellent choice for building high-performance applications that can handle demanding workloads. Additionally, .NET 6 introduces new features and enhancements to the C# language, making it even more powerful and expressive. These features allow developers to write cleaner, more concise code and take advantage of the latest language capabilities. The framework also includes improvements to various APIs and libraries, making it easier to develop modern applications. With its long-term support, performance enhancements, and new features, .NET 6 is a compelling choice for developers looking to build robust, scalable, and high-performing applications. Checking System Requirements
Before you begin the .NET 6 download, it's essential to ensure that your system meets the minimum requirements. This will help prevent any installation issues and ensure that .NET 6 runs smoothly on your machine. The system requirements for .NET 6 vary depending on the operating system you're using. For Windows, .NET 6 supports Windows 10, Windows 11, and Windows Server 2016 or later. You'll need a 64-bit or 32-bit processor, depending on your system architecture. It's also recommended to have at least 2GB of RAM and sufficient disk space for the installation. For macOS, .NET 6 supports macOS 10.15 or later. You'll need a 64-bit processor and sufficient disk space. The exact disk space requirements may vary depending on the components you choose to install. For Linux, .NET 6 supports a variety of distributions, including Ubuntu, Debian, Fedora, and CentOS. The specific requirements may vary depending on the distribution you're using, so it's best to consult the official .NET 6 documentation for your specific distribution. Finding the Right Download
Once you've confirmed that your system meets the requirements, the next step is to find the right .NET 6 download for your needs. Microsoft provides several different downloads, each tailored to specific development scenarios. Understanding the available options will help you choose the one that's best for you. The primary download option is the .NET SDK (Software Development Kit). The SDK includes everything you need to develop, build, and run .NET 6 applications. It contains the .NET runtime, libraries, and tools, including the .NET CLI (Command Line Interface), which is essential for building and managing .NET projects. If you plan to develop .NET 6 applications, the SDK is the download you'll need. In addition to the SDK, Microsoft also provides the .NET Runtime. The runtime is a smaller download that includes only the components needed to run .NET 6 applications. If you don't plan to develop applications but need to run existing .NET 6 applications, the runtime is the appropriate choice. There are two versions of the .NET Runtime available: the Desktop Runtime and the Console Runtime. The Desktop Runtime includes the components needed to run .NET 6 applications that use Windows Presentation Foundation (WPF) or Windows Forms. The Console Runtime is a smaller download that includes only the components needed to run console applications. When choosing the right download, consider your development needs and the types of applications you'll be working with. If you're a developer, the SDK is the essential download. If you only need to run existing applications, the runtime is sufficient. And if you're building desktop applications, be sure to choose the Desktop Runtime. Installing .NET 6 on Linux
Installing .NET 6 on Linux can be a bit more involved than on Windows or macOS, as the process varies depending on the distribution you're using. However, Microsoft provides detailed instructions for installing .NET 6 on various popular Linux distributions. Let's walk through the general steps and point you to the resources you need for your specific distribution. The first step is to identify your Linux distribution. Common distributions include Ubuntu, Debian, Fedora, CentOS, and openSUSE. Once you know your distribution, you can find the specific installation instructions on the .NET website. Microsoft provides a dedicated page for Linux installation, which includes instructions for each supported distribution. The installation process typically involves using the package manager for your distribution, such as apt for Ubuntu and Debian, yum for CentOS, and dnf for Fedora. You'll need to add the Microsoft package repository to your system's package manager configuration. This allows you to install .NET 6 using the package manager. The instructions on the .NET website will provide the specific commands you need to run to add the repository. After adding the repository, you can install the .NET 6 SDK or runtime using the package manager. The commands for installing .NET 6 will vary depending on your distribution, but they typically involve using the install
command followed by the package name (e.g., dotnet-sdk-6.0
for the SDK). Once the installation is complete, it's a good idea to verify that .NET 6 has been installed correctly. You can do this by opening a terminal and running the command dotnet --version
. This command will display the installed version of the .NET SDK. If the command returns the .NET 6 version number, it means that .NET 6 has been installed successfully. Verifying the Installation
After installing .NET 6, it's crucial to verify that the installation was successful. This ensures that all the necessary components are correctly installed and that you can start developing .NET 6 applications without any issues. The easiest way to verify the installation is by using the .NET CLI (Command Line Interface). The CLI is a powerful tool that allows you to interact with the .NET runtime and SDK from the command line. To verify the installation, open a command prompt or terminal window. On Windows, you can open the Command Prompt or PowerShell. On macOS, you can open the Terminal application. On Linux, you can use your distribution's terminal application. Once you have a command prompt or terminal window open, type the command dotnet --version
and press Enter. This command will display the installed version of the .NET SDK. If the command returns the .NET 6 version number, it means that .NET 6 has been installed successfully and the CLI is working correctly. If the command returns an error message or an older version number, it indicates that there may be an issue with the installation. In this case, you should review the installation steps and ensure that you followed them correctly. You can also consult the .NET documentation or online forums for assistance. Another way to verify the installation is by creating a simple .NET 6 application. You can use the .NET CLI to create a new console application and run it. This will help you ensure that the .NET runtime and libraries are working correctly. To create a new console application, run the command dotnet new console -o MyFirstApp
. This command will create a new console application project in a directory named "MyFirstApp". Navigate to the MyFirstApp directory using the cd MyFirstApp
command. Then, run the application using the command dotnet run
. If the application runs successfully and displays the "Hello, World!" message, it confirms that .NET 6 is installed and working correctly. Verifying the installation is an important step to ensure that you have a working .NET 6 environment. By using the dotnet --version
command and creating a simple application, you can confirm that .NET 6 is installed and ready for development.
Troubleshooting Common Issues
Even with a straightforward installation process, you might encounter some issues while installing .NET 6. Here are some common problems and how to troubleshoot them to ensure a smooth setup. One common issue is related to system requirements. As mentioned earlier, .NET 6 has specific system requirements for each operating system. If your system doesn't meet these requirements, the installation may fail or .NET 6 may not run correctly. Before you begin the installation, make sure to check the system requirements and ensure that your system meets them. If your system doesn't meet the requirements, you may need to upgrade your hardware or operating system. Another common issue is related to permissions. On some operating systems, you may need administrator privileges to install .NET 6. If you don't have the necessary permissions, the installation may fail. Make sure to run the installer as an administrator or use an account with administrator privileges. If you encounter issues during the installation process, it's helpful to check the installation logs. The installer typically creates log files that contain information about the installation process, including any errors or warnings. These logs can help you identify the cause of the problem and find a solution. The location of the installation logs varies depending on the operating system. On Windows, the logs are typically located in the %TEMP%
directory. On macOS and Linux, the logs may be located in the /tmp
directory or in the system's log directory. If you're using a package manager to install .NET 6 on Linux, you can also check the package manager's logs for any errors or warnings. Another potential issue is related to conflicts with other software. In some cases, other software installed on your system may interfere with the .NET 6 installation. This can happen if the other software uses the same libraries or components as .NET 6. If you suspect a conflict, try uninstalling the other software and then reinstalling .NET 6.
